Technical Field

[0001] This utility model relates to an assembly toy, and more particularly to an assembly toy that includes several themed model pieces, each of which includes a back plate insert and a model piece, and the model piece is detachably connected to the back plate insert. Background Technology

[0002] As a type of educational toy, various building blocks are currently very popular. Building blocks can improve people's hands-on skills and teamwork abilities. However, currently available building blocks generally only have assembly and connection functions, which are relatively simple and result in a poor user experience. This is the main drawback of traditional building blocks. Utility Model Content

[0003] The technical solution adopted by this utility model is as follows: a magnetic dressing display stand assembly toy, which includes an assembly display stand and several themed model pieces. Several themed model pieces are movably inserted into the assembly display stand. Each themed model piece includes a back plate insert and a model piece. The model piece is detachably connected to the back plate insert. The bottom of the back plate insert is provided with a pin. The assembly display stand includes an insertion display stand plate. The insertion display stand plate is provided with several display stand insertion holes. The pin of the themed model piece is movably inserted into the display stand insertion hole.

[0004] In practice, the decorative piece is magnetically attached to the back panel insert.

[0005] In practical implementation, the back panel insert is provided with a first magnetic part, and the shaped piece is provided with a second magnetic part. The second magnetic part corresponds to the first magnetic part, and the shaped piece can be movably magnetically connected to the back panel insert through the second magnetic part and the first magnetic part.

[0006] In practice, the second magnetic part and the first magnetic part are magnetic strips.

[0007] In practice, the modular exhibition stand includes a modular base and a modular backing platform. The modular base is made up of several modular base panels spliced ​​together. A battery unit is installed in the modular base and is connected to an LED light strip.

[0008] In practice, the spliced ​​lining platform is inserted into the splicing base platform. The spliced ​​lining platform is composed of several splicing platform panels spliced ​​together. The LED light strip is wrapped around the spliced ​​lining platform.

[0009] In practice, the LED light strip has several LED beads, and corresponding to these LED beads, several light holes are provided on the spliced ​​lining platform, with each LED bead positioned in a corresponding light hole.

[0017] like Figures 1 to 6 As shown, a magnetic dress-up display stand assembly toy includes an assembly stand 100 and several themed model pieces 200, with the several themed model pieces 200 being movably inserted into the assembly stand 100.

[0018] Each themed display panel 200 includes a back panel insert 210 and a display panel 220. The display panel 220 is detachably connected to the back panel insert 210. The back panel insert 210 has a pin 211 at its bottom. The assembled display stand 100 includes a stand panel 110 with several stand insertion holes 111. The pin 211 of the themed display panel 200 is movably inserted into the stand insertion hole 111.

[0019] This utility model has strong shape replacement capability. Since the shape piece 220 of this utility model is detachably connected to the back plate insert 210, in practice, different specifications and types of shape pieces 220 can be made according to people's needs. In actual use, people can select different shape pieces 220 to connect with the back plate insert 210 according to their customized needs to generate different themed shape pieces 200. This achieves the purpose of being able to movably insert different themed shape pieces 200 into the assembly display stand 100 for display. This utility model can greatly improve the user experience of assembly toys.

[0020] For example, this utility model can design character shapes and clothing matching according to people's actual needs. The character shape can be designed as the back panel insert 210, and the clothing matching can be designed as the shape piece 220. Then, by selectively connecting the shape piece 220 to the back panel insert 210, multiple matching relationships between various character shapes and various clothing matching can be achieved. This utility model has many advantages such as convenient assembly, beautiful appearance, and cleanliness. The connection between the shape piece 220 and the back panel insert 210 in this utility model does not require glue or splicing structure for fixation. Its connection method is convenient, quick, clean and hygienic, and has a beautiful appearance.

[0021] In practical implementation, the styling piece 220 is movably and magnetically connected to the back plate insert 210. The back plate insert 210 is provided with a first magnetic part, and the styling piece 220 is provided with a second magnetic part. The second magnetic part corresponds to the first magnetic part. The purpose of movably and magnetically connecting the styling piece 220 to the back plate insert 210 can be achieved through the second magnetic part and the first magnetic part. In practice, the second magnetic part and the first magnetic part can be various magnetic structures such as magnetic strips and magnetic blocks.

[0022] In practice, the splicing booth 100 includes a splicing base 300 and a splicing backing platform 400. The splicing base 300 is composed of several base splicing panels spliced ​​together. A battery unit 310 is provided in the splicing base 300, and the battery unit 310 is connected to the LED light strip 320.

[0023] The splicing backing platform 400 is inserted into the splicing base platform 300. The splicing backing platform 400 is composed of several splicing platform panels spliced ​​together. The LED light strip 330 is wrapped around the splicing backing platform 400.

[0024] In practice, the LED light strip 330 has several LED beads 331. Corresponding to the several LED beads 331, several light holes are provided on the spliced ​​lining platform 400, and the LED beads 331 are correspondingly set in the light holes.

[0025] This utility model is a novel three-dimensional assembly product. The product is composed of colored printed cardboard, magnetic strips, thick cardboard, electronic ribbon lights, etc. The stage shape of this utility model can be designed and matched with scenery according to actual needs. The stage material of this utility model is made by color printing the corresponding pattern after the stage shape is designed and formed, and then laminating it with the corresponding cardboard and drying it. In addition, after the stage and character shapes are designed and formed, the corresponding die-cutting molds are made and then die-cut into sheets by a die-cutting machine. The assembly is carried out according to the assembly instructions.

[0026] This utility model can be used as a festival celebration stage, a catwalk, or a theater stage. Because this display stand is very easy to manufacture and the process is simplified, eliminating the need for plastic injection molds and metal stamping dies, it is inexpensive and suitable for promotional items and small-batch customization. Furthermore, it can be designed in various styles, especially suitable for the production and promotion of DIY stage handicrafts featuring numerous figures. The main unique feature of this utility model is the combination of a paper stage and magnetic materials, coupled with dazzling lighting effects, allowing assemblers to experience the fun of hands-on assembly while seeing the finished product as a brightly lit miniature stage.
